Barrhead Station is well-equipped with essential amenities to ensure a comfortable experience for all travelers. The ticket office is open from 06:50 to 23:15 on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 09:10 to 16:50 on Sundays, allowing ample time for ticket purchases or collections. If you purchase tickets online, they can be easily collected from the accessible ticket machines available on-site.
For those with specific needs, Barrhead Station provides comprehensive accessibility support, including step-free access, induction loops, and ramps for train access. Unfortunately, there aren't any accessible toilets on-site, but there are dedicated staff to assist travelers every day, with customer help points available throughout the station.
Security and safety are prioritized with CCTV surveillance covering the premises. While there are no shops or refreshment facilities, pay phones are available for public use. If cycling is your preferred mode of transport, the station provides bicycle storage, including lockers and stands.
Barrhead Station offers various travel connection options to ease your journey. When rail services are disrupted, a rail replacement bus picks passengers up from Carlibar Road. Local buses are accessible via Travel Line Scotland, and taxis can be booked through Train Taxi. While Oulton Broad South may not boast extensive facilities, it covers the essentials. For starters, it lacks a traditional ticket office, but fear not, as ticket machines are readily available for purchasing and collecting tickets. These machines are accessible to all users, along with the support of an induction loop for those who may need it. While it doesn't currently issue smartcards, you can still validate them here.
For assistance, there is a help point at the station, offering information via departure screens and announcements to keep you posted on train timings. While there isn't a waiting room, there's ample seating on the single platform serving trains to both Ipswich and Lowestoft. Security is bolstered by CCTV, giving you extra peace of mind during your visit.
Oulton Broad South is designed to keep you connected. Should you need a rail replacement service, buses are accessible via the stops on Beccles Road, just a short walk from the quaint Flying Dutchman pub. Local buses also connect frequently to wider destinations, allowing seamless travel beyond the rail line.
Remarkably, the station car park operated by Greater Anglia is available around the clock and offers free parking, albeit with limited spaces that require early arrival to secure your spot. However, there are no provisions for accessible parking spaces, so alternative arrangements would be necessary for those requirements.
